
JMS
文章平均质量分 86
xh16319
这个作者很懒,什么都没留下…
展开
-
JMS的两种消息模型(Point-to-Point(P2P)和Publish/Subscribe(Pub/Sub))应用举例
1、P2P模型在P2P模型中,有下列概念:消息队列(Queue)、发送者(Sender)、接收者(Receiver)。每个消息都被发送到一个特定的队列,接收者从队列中获取消息。队列保留着消息,直到它们被消费或超时。 每个消息只有一个消费者(Consumer)(即一旦被消费,消息就不再在消息队列中) 发送者和接收者之间在时间上没有依赖性,也就是说当发送者发送了消息之后,不管接收者有没转载 2013-10-03 12:21:51 · 1710 阅读 · 0 评论 -
Spring+JMS+ActiveMQ+Tomcat实现消息服务
基于Spring+JMS+ActiveMQ+Tomcat,我使用的版本情况如下所示:Spring 2.5 ActiveMQ 5.4.0 Tomcat 6.0.30 下面通过学习与配置,实现消息服务的基本功能:发送与接收。Spring对JMS提供了很好的支持,可以通过JmsTemplate来方便地实现消息服务。这里,我们的消息服务不涉及事务管理。下面简单说明实现过程:先看一下,我转载 2013-09-29 00:27:51 · 2842 阅读 · 0 评论 -
jms activeMQ与spring的集成
这几天刚学习了一下消息队列,一直苦于找不到很好很简单的上手资料,苦找几天的资料,自己终于把这一块搞的差不多理解了,下面是自己的学习小demo,仅供上手,大致理解怎么跑,方便那些和我一样苦苦找寻资料的用户吧,废话不多说,直接上代码: 1、首先引入activeMQ和spring的jar包 ,直接上图上面的jar包第一个是activeMQ的,还有spring的commos-logging转载 2013-09-29 00:29:09 · 4122 阅读 · 0 评论 -
JBoss-BM WebSphere MQ-ActiveMQ
1、 JBoss被Red Hat收购后,发布了Jboss Messaging作为缺省的JMS提供者来代替JbossMQ,但是目前Jboss Messaging已经处于bug修复模式,由HornetQ完全支持JMS。2、 IBM WebSphere MQIBM WebSphere MQ是IBM业务集成的基础性产品,也是十几年以来消息中间件市场的主要领军产品之一。WebSphere MQ作转载 2013-09-28 22:19:31 · 3410 阅读 · 0 评论 -
实战activeMQ
1.JMS介绍 JMS源于企业应用对于消息中间件的需求,使应用程序可以通过消息进行异步处理而互不影响。Sun公司和它的合作伙伴设计的JMS API定义了一组公共的应用程序接口和相应语法,使得Java程序能够和其他消息组件进行通信。JMS有四个组成部分:JMS服务提供者、消息管理对象、消息的生产者消费者和消息本身。1)JMS服务提供者实现消息队列和通知,同时实现消息管理的API。JMS转载 2013-10-03 12:23:10 · 2007 阅读 · 0 评论 -
ActiveMQ JMS Spring的一个实例
工程目录结构:applicationContext.xml<beans xmlns="http://www.springframework.org/schema/beans"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xmlns:p="http://www.springframework.org/schem原创 2013-10-03 20:39:03 · 1683 阅读 · 0 评论 -
MQ、JMS以及ActiveMQ
MQ简介:MQ全称为Message Queue, 消息队列(MQ)是一种应用程序对应用程序的通信方法。应用程序通过写和检索出入列队的针对应用程序的数据(消息)来通信,而无需专用连接来链接它们。消息传递指的是程序之间通过在消息中发送数据进行通信,而不是通过直接调用彼此来通信,直接调用通常是用于诸如远程过程调用的技术。排队指的是应用程序通过队列来通信。队列的使用除去了接收和发送应用程序同时执行的要转载 2013-09-28 22:16:52 · 8038 阅读 · 0 评论 -
ActiveMQ持久化方式
ActiveMQ持久化消息持久性对于可靠消息传递来说应该是一种比较好的方法,有了消息持久化,即使发送者和接受者不是同时在线或者消息中心在发送者发送消息后宕机了,在消息中心重新启动后仍然可以将消息发送出去,如果把这种持久化和ReliableMessaging结合起来应该是很好的保证了消息的可靠传送。消息持久性的原理很简单,就是在发送者将消息发送出去后,消息中心首先将消息存储到本地数据文件、内转载 2013-09-28 22:18:34 · 7061 阅读 · 2 评论 -
ActiveMQ学习教程(一)——安装与示例
J2EE与JMSJMS是J2EE的13种核心技术规范之一,是J2EE众多应用程序组件中的重要一员。J2EE有标准的JMS API开放,以支持各个JMS应用生产厂商的产品,开源的有jbossmq,openjms,mantamq,ActiveMQ等,不过大多已停止发展; 商业的有IBM WebSphere MQ,BEA WebLogic JMS, Oracle AQ等。Ap转载 2013-09-28 19:41:31 · 80438 阅读 · 14 评论 -
jms topic与jms queue区别
Topic和queue的区别: 版本一:JMS,Java Message Service,是JavaEE平台最重要的规范之一,也是企业开发中经常使用到的异步技术。JMS规范目前支持两种消息模型:点对点(point to point,queue)和发布/订阅(publish/subscribe,topic)。点对点:消息生产者生产消息发送到queue中,然后消息消费者从que转载 2013-10-03 12:16:47 · 1889 阅读 · 0 评论 -
ActiveMQ分享(一)JMS简介
一、概述 Message,即消息。人与人之间通过消息传递信息。言语、眼神、肢体动作都可被视为消息体。当然还有我们经常用到的邮件、短信。计算机系统也由消息来主导运行。每一条指令的执行,每一个数据包的传递。软件系统间的合作也不例外,消息告诉各个系统应该怎样协作。事件处理机制,也是消息传送的过程。消息无处不在。 消息分为同步消息和异步消息。同步消息在接收到对方的返回前,需要挂起,直到转载 2013-09-28 22:21:30 · 2830 阅读 · 2 评论